300 WATT POWER: The 2-Channel Bluetooth Stereo Amplifier Receiver is perfect for your karaoke & home theater acoustic sound system. Gives you 300 watt power output, accommodates 2 sets of speakers, lets you enjoy high quality amplified audio 7 INPUTS: The digital amp box supports various external sources – 2 pairs RCA audio input for tuner, CD player, tape deck, 2 1/4″ microphone IN, USB, SD card, AUX IN, FM radio, headphone output. Features combo screw-type banana plug speaker output BLUETOOTH CONNECTIVITY: The professional indoor stereo receiver is equipped w/ Bluetooth wireless music streaming w/ 45 plus ft wireless range. Works w/ today’s latest devices including smart phone, iPad, iPhone & computer w/ hassle-free receiver pairing EQ CONTROLS: The improved professional compact bookshelf sound amplifier features crisp, responsive buttons for mode controls. Rotary knob controls for mic volume, balance, bass, treble, master volume, input source and the unique folder/track DIGITAL LED DISPLAY: The integrated receiver for home stereo features an FM radio w/ built-in LED display w/ front panel audio control center, displaying the input source & modes. Includes FM antenna & remote control for distant audio adjustments

Appears sturdy. This unit is small, but way larger than those credit card sized mini amp devices. This is more the size of a car radio. Has vents to hopefully keep it cool during peak performance. Had 2 mini amps that got hot and died after weeks of play. The radio on this amp scans and works well in Northeast Ohio. This thing is loud and clear. Not only that there is decent solid bass(YES) with my inexpensive Dual LU43PB speakers. Finally a mini amp that’s worth the price!! Very easy to operated with or without remote. 5 preset EQ settings and seperated treble and bass knobs is a great bonus. Fast to connect to Bluetooth. What more can I say, so far this little thing rocks. Hopefully Plye continues the Excellent reputation from 30-40 years ago when I use to buy 12″ woofers and car amps. So far this is the best mini amp I have ever purchased.

Purchased this unit to replace an old blown Panasonic system in my garage.This Pyle PDA29BU.5 is a very nice system for the price. Worked great right out of the box. Well packaged and no problems with unit in shipping. It’s a small compact unit and has plenty of power. Running Klipsch out door speakers and this little Pyle system will blow them away . I had to be careful with the volume in the Line or FM input. Only need to turn to the 2 or 3 mark on the volume control. The Bluetooth volume had to be turned up higher. The attached FM / Bluetooth antenna worked fine. The FM search found all the local station and a few more. The remote is small but worked well and I will have to be careful not to loose it. The system does not have a balance control but really not a problem for me and my setup. I have not tried the SD or USB input. The line input works well with my old CD unit. Very nice system for the price. I will have to see about longevity. But at this price no worries and it is a perfect system for my garage application.
